05: People Like Us – Lauren Everett

August 31, 2018 • No Comments

“There’s no crime in giving yourself over to pleasure.” In this episode I talk with Lauren Everett about her book People Like Us: The Cult of the Rocky Horror Picture Show. It’s a photo study of several different “shadow casts”, that’s people who dress up and act out The Rocky[…]

About Jim

Jim Dorman is a musician, composer, and teacher who used to be a juggler. But instead of juggling balls or clubs, now he juggles notes. Due to continuing loss of sight, Jim has developed intuitive improvisation skills, a passion for imagination, and a love of listening that is delightful and contagious.
